What is a SIG?

It stands for special interest group. This is simply a way of connecting people with similar interests. The APTA has numerous SIG's such as the Performing Arts SIG or the Animal PT SIG (yes PT's can also treat animals).

I was recently named the Chair of the New York Student SIG (NYSSIG). Last year I served as the Vice Chair and we made some strides as a group. This year I look forward, with the aide of our amazing board, to making the NYSSIG a very productive component of the APTA and NYPTA.

In the state of NY there are 21 PT programs and 13 PTA programs. In the 5 boroughs of NYC alone there are 7 PT programs and 3 PTA programs, plus a few just upstate or in Long Island. My driving force with the NYSSIG and this blog is that all of these programs have a lot in common and can certainly learn a lot from each other by simply talking. I am taking it on as my responsibility to help open this path of communication.
